The Receivables Turnover ratio measures the number of times a company collects its average accounts receivable balance. It is calculated as Revenue divided by average Accounts Receivable. An efficient company has a higher accounts receivable turnover ratio while an inefficient company has a lower ratio. Haleos Labs's Revenue for the three months ended in Jun. 2026 was ₹729 Mil. Haleos Labs's average Accounts Receivable for the three months ended in Jun. 2026 was ₹613 Mil. Hence, Haleos Labs's Receivables Turnover for the three months ended in Jun. 2026 was 1.19.

Haleos Labs Receivables Turnover Calculation

Receivables Turnover measures the number of times a company collects its average accounts receivable balance.

Haleos Labs's Receivables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Receivables Turnover (A: Mar. 2026 )
=Revenue / Average Accounts Receivable
=Revenue (A: Mar. 2026 ) / ((Accounts Receivable (A: Mar. 2025 ) + Accounts Receivable (A: Mar. 2026 )) / count )
=3337.945 / ((687.871 + 613.393) / 2 )
=3337.945 / 650.632
=5.13

Haleos Labs's Receivables Turnover for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Receivables Turnover (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=Revenue / Average Accounts Receivable
=Revenue (Q: Jun. 2026 ) / ((Accounts Receivable (Q: Mar. 2026 ) + Accounts Receivable (Q: Jun. 2026 )) / count )
=729.423 / ((613.393 + 0) / 1 )
=729.423 / 613.393
=1.19

Haleos Labs Ltd is engaged in the Business of manufacturing Active Pharmaceutical Ingredients (APIs) and its intermediates and sells its products in India as well as exports. The group sells its products in India and also exports it to other countries. Some of its API products are used in therapy as an Antiulcer, Antifungal, Anti Obesity, Anesthesia, and others. The company has manufacturing facilities at Kazipally and Jeedimetla and its Research and Development center at Sanatnagar in Hyderabad.
